New Delhi, Jul 11 (PTI) A 19-year-old man was arrested for allegedly opening fire at a minor boy in northwest Delhi's Azadpur area to settle a personal rivalry, an official said on Friday.

The accused, identified as Tanish alias Lala, was nabbed for allegedly opening fire at Aryan (17) after a brief chase in the Majlis Park area, he said.

“On July 7, at 10.14 pm, information was received from Trauma Centre, Civil Lines, that Aryan had been admitted with gunshot injuries. His mother, Neetu, told the police that Aryan was standing near the foot overbridge opposite the MCD Colony in Azadpur with her and two others when three to four boys arrived and opened fire,” a senior police officer said.

Aryan suffered two bullet injuries and was rushed to the hospital. A case was registered at Adarsh Nagar police station under relevant sections of the BNS and the Arms Act.

Acting on specific inputs, the police laid a trap near Majlis Park on the night of July 9-10. “A black-blue scooter was intercepted on 51 Number Road after a brief chase. The rider was identified as Tanish, who was found carrying a pistol and a live cartridge,” the officer said.

During interrogation, Tanish confessed to opening fire at Aryan along with three associates to settle a personal rivalry. He admitted the attack was pre-planned, the officer said, adding that efforts are on to nab the remaining accused.

Tanish is a school dropout and was previously involved in a 2024 case of negligent firing registered at the Jahangirpuri police station.
